The Importance Of GMP Clinical Manufacturing

GMP clinical manufacturing plays a crucial role in the pharmaceutical industry, ensuring that drugs are produced in a safe and controlled environment to meet quality standards Good Manufacturing Practice (GMP) guidelines are set by regulatory agencies to regulate the production, testing, and quality control of pharmaceutical products In this article, we will discuss the significance of GMP clinical manufacturing and why it is essential for drug development.

GMP guidelines are designed to ensure that pharmaceutical products are consistently produced and controlled according to quality standards These guidelines cover all aspects of production, from the materials used to the processes followed By following GMP practices, pharmaceutical companies can ensure that their products are safe, effective, and of high quality.

One of the key aspects of GMP clinical manufacturing is the requirement for a controlled environment This includes having suitable facilities, equipment, and processes in place to prevent contamination and ensure product quality In a clinical manufacturing setting, cleanliness and hygiene are of utmost importance to prevent any cross-contamination that could compromise the safety and efficacy of the drug.

Another important aspect of GMP is the need for documentation and record-keeping GMP guidelines require pharmaceutical companies to maintain detailed records of all processes and procedures involved in the production of their drugs This ensures that there is a clear trail of documentation to track the history of each drug from raw materials to the final product This not only helps in ensuring quality but also in case of any regulatory audits or inspections.

Furthermore, GMP clinical manufacturing also requires rigorous testing and validation of processes and products Pharmaceutical companies must conduct thorough testing of raw materials, in-process samples, and finished products to ensure that they meet quality standards By validating processes and testing products at various stages of production, companies can identify and address any potential issues early on, before they escalate into larger problems.

Regulatory agencies such as the Food and Drug Administration (FDA) and the European Medicines Agency (EMA) enforce GMP guidelines to protect public health and ensure that drugs on the market are safe and effective Failure to comply with GMP regulations can result in regulatory action, including fines, product recalls, and even legal action.

GMP clinical manufacturing is particularly important in the production of investigational drugs for clinical trials These drugs are often in the early stages of development and may have limited data on safety and efficacy By following GMP practices, pharmaceutical companies can ensure that these investigational drugs are produced in a controlled environment with strict quality controls in place This not only helps to protect the safety of clinical trial participants but also ensures the integrity of the data generated from these trials.
